Mr. Jerry Wayne Lucas, 70, passed away Tuesday (March 22, 2022) at the Hospice Satilla House in Waycross following a battle with pancreatic cancer.
He was born and raised in Waycross to the late Sidney Lucas and Darcus Crews Lucas. He was a member of Haywood Baptist Church in Dixie Union. He retired from CSX Transportation as an electrician after 40 ½ years. After retiring, he continued to do contract work through his company, Lucas Locomotive Electrical Repair, LLC up until late 2021.
In addition to his parents, he was also preceded in death by two brothers, Randall Lucas and Tommy Lucas; and a sister, Valeria Snyder.
He is survived by his wife, Kathy Lucas of Waycross; four children, Dr. Jason Lucas (Angela) of Waycross, Kristi Hewett (James) of Waycross, Matthew Lucas of Waycross, and Madison Robbins (Kolby) of Waycross; five grandchildren, Justin Lucas, Luke Corbett, Eli Lucas, Nealie Corbett, and Zac Lucas; a sister, Cindy Dial of Waycross; and numerous nieces and nephews.
Jerry had a lot of titles over the years - electrician, contractor, brother, son, friend, and many more as the years went by. But without a doubt, his favorite title was Husband, Dad, and then Papa. In Jerry's younger days, he spent many years playing basketball and baseball during high school. In his later years, he enjoyed playing golf with his family and friends. When he was not golfing or watching sports, he was doing something that he loved - working on trains. He spent many years devoted to his work, and could diagnose just about any electrical issue with a train. Along with that, he enjoyed going to the mountains and the beach. His family was a huge part of his heart and more than anything he enjoyed spending time with them.
